Google To Take away Video Thumbnails In Search Outcomes When Video Is Not Fundamental Content material

Google announced it will remove the video thumbnail image from the search results snippet when that video is not the main content of the page. Google said this change will impact search appearance reported metrics for videos in the performance report in Google Search Console. Here is the change: Google said the “video thumbnails only […]
